Size: a a a

React — русскоговорящее сообщество

2016 April 15

M

Maksadbek in React — русскоговорящее сообщество
У кого нибудь был опыт обмен данными в redux с websocket ами? Какой правильный подход рекомендуете?
источник

OS

Oleg Smetanin in React — русскоговорящее сообщество
Тайпскриптеры, накидайте бойлерпоейтов реактовых тайпскриптовых, которые вы считаете достойными внимания
источник

SB

Sergey Borovikov in React — русскоговорящее сообщество
Maksadbek
У кого нибудь был опыт обмен данными в redux с websocket ами? Какой правильный подход рекомендуете?
так там вроде ничего сложного не должно быть. все тоже самое. подключаешь любую либу типа socket.io и после коннекта подписываешься на изменения по сокетам начинаешь дергать соответствующие экшены редаксовские, а дальше все по стандартной схеме происходит
источник

SB

Sergey Borovikov in React — русскоговорящее сообщество
да и собственно и экшены там все тоже самое
источник

SB

Sergey Borovikov in React — русскоговорящее сообщество
т.е. по сути событие сокетное это все равно что ты клик обработал где нито в компоненте. дернул экшен, кинул данные и все
источник

MA

Meg Aultra in React — русскоговорящее сообщество
Только незабывайте отписываться от событий в componentDidUnmount
источник

AY

Aleksandr Yakunichev in React — русскоговорящее сообщество
WillUnmount только
источник

MA

Meg Aultra in React — русскоговорящее сообщество
да, )
источник

NK

ID:309556 in React — русскоговорящее сообщество
Редакс стандартная схема ок
источник

NK

ID:309556 in React — русскоговорящее сообщество
Ясно понятно
источник

MR

Maksim Rukomoynikov in React — русскоговорящее сообщество
Получил инвайт в horizon - A developer platform for building engaging, realtime, and scalable web apps.  По сути клиент и серверный фреймворк для реалтайм приложений на rethinkdb. 

Работать может поверх Express\Koa, совмещается с React, есть встроенная авторизация.

Репозитарий в приватном режиме, но посмотреть можно - npm i -g horizon, правда для работы необходима установленная rethinkdb.
источник

NK

ID:309556 in React — русскоговорящее сообщество
могу отправить инвайт посмотреть фото меня с Пауком и с Шилом из Кровостока
источник

NK

ID:309556 in React — русскоговорящее сообщество
в смысле в чем профит?
источник

NK

ID:309556 in React — русскоговорящее сообщество
это  BaaS?
источник

NK

ID:309556 in React — русскоговорящее сообщество
+ биндинги к фронтендовым штукам?
источник

NK

ID:309556 in React — русскоговорящее сообщество
что это?
источник

MR

Maksim Rukomoynikov in React — русскоговорящее сообщество
Инвайт, отправить к сожалению не могу. Но свой шли. 

BaaS, это типа Parse. Цитирую про Parse с их сайта.
источник

NK

ID:309556 in React — русскоговорящее сообщество
а, норм штука, rethink тож норм
источник

MR

Maksim Rukomoynikov in React — русскоговорящее сообщество
How is Horizon different from Firebase?

There are a few major differences:

Horizon is open-source. You can run it on your laptop, deploy it to the cloud, or deploy it to any infrastructure you want.
Horizon will allow you to build complex enterprise apps, not just basic applications with limited functionality. Since Horizon stores data in RethinkDB, once your app grows beyond the basic Horizon API, you can start adding backend code of arbitrary complexity that has complete access to a fully-featured database.
Since Horizon is built on RethinkDB, we'll be able to expose services that are much more sophisticated than simple document sync (e.g. realtime analytics, streams on joined tables, etc.)
источник

MR

Maksim Rukomoynikov in React — русскоговорящее сообщество
да. и биндинги
источник